티스토리 뷰

알고리즘

<baekjoon> 섬의개수

koyuchang 2020. 9. 12. 23:16

풀이

8방탐색을 통해 풀수 있는 문제다.

1.이중for문을 이용하여 1의 값이 있는 좌표에서 bfs탐색을 한다.

2. 한번 bfs탐색을 통해 8방으로 최대한 이동할 수 있는 공간을 탐색 후 탐색이 끝나면 그때 섬의 개수가 1씩 증가한다.

3. 방문배열을 만들어서 한번 방문한 좌표는 다시는 방문하지 않도록 설정한다.

 

코드

'알고리즘' 카테고리의 다른 글

<baekjoon> 성곽  (0) 2020.09.14
<baekjoon> 탈출  (0) 2020.09.13
<baekjoon> 색종이 만들기  (0) 2020.09.11
<baekjoon> 퇴사  (0) 2020.09.09
<baekjoon> 적록색약  (0) 2020.09.08
공지사항
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day
링크
«   2024/12   »
1 2 3 4 5 6 7
8 9 10 11 12 13 14
15 16 17 18 19 20 21
22 23 24 25 26 27 28
29 30 31
글 보관함